Brazil Video Game Publisher Market: A Thriving Hub of Creativity and Growth

The Brazilian video game publisher market has rapidly evolved into one of the most dynamic and promising sectors in Latin America. Driven by a passionate gaming community, increasing digital connectivity, and a rising interest in locally developed games, Brazil stands as a vital player in shaping the region’s gaming landscape. Over the past decade, the country has transformed from being a market dominated by imported titles to a creative powerhouse producing unique gaming experiences rooted in its culture and innovation.

One of the major forces behind Brazil’s gaming surge is its massive and diverse player base. With millions of active gamers across consoles, PCs, and mobile platforms, Brazil ranks among the top global gaming markets in terms of user engagement. The accessibility of smartphones and affordable internet packages has expanded the reach of digital gaming, allowing publishers to target a wider audience. This shift has encouraged local publishers to explore a variety of genres — from action-packed console adventures to story-driven mobile titles inspired by Brazilian folklore and urban life.

Brazilian publishers are also embracing localization and cultural storytelling as key differentiators. Many developers have started incorporating regional themes, music, and art styles into their games to resonate with domestic audiences and offer international players a fresh perspective. Titles that celebrate Brazilian myths, football culture, and vibrant street life not only strengthen local pride but also attract foreign gamers seeking originality. This focus on authentic storytelling has helped several Brazilian publishers gain recognition on the global stage, with independent studios leading the way.

The Brazilian government’s support for digital entertainment has further accelerated the industry’s growth. Initiatives promoting creative industries, tax incentives, and innovation hubs have made game publishing a viable business opportunity. In major cities like São Paulo, Recife, and Porto Alegre, clusters of game development studios and publishing firms have formed, fostering collaboration and knowledge exchange. These hubs serve as incubators for creative talent, nurturing a new generation of game designers, artists, and producers eager to bring their visions to life.

Another important factor is the rise of esports and online streaming culture in Brazil. Publishers have recognized the power of community engagement and content creation in boosting game visibility. Collaborations with local streamers, influencers, and esports teams have become essential marketing tools. These partnerships not only expand audience reach but also cultivate loyalty among players who identify with local gaming icons. The result is a thriving ecosystem where publishers can connect directly with their fans and build long-term relationships.

Despite its impressive progress, the Brazilian video game publisher market still faces challenges such as high production costs, limited access to international funding, and fluctuating currency rates that affect imports and digital pricing. However, these obstacles are being gradually overcome through innovation, partnerships, and an increasing number of successful indie projects gaining international attention.

In essence, the Brazil video game publisher market represents a fusion of creativity, resilience, and opportunity. With its strong cultural identity, growing talent pool, and supportive digital infrastructure, Brazil is poised to continue its rise as a major force in the global gaming industry — not just as a consumer market, but as a creator of distinctive, world-class gaming experiences.
